-
[Oracle开发] 请问 plsql中怎么显式的抛出错误?
请教plsql中如何显式的抛出异常??RT,现在有一个需求,如果遇到某种条件的话,程序就需要跳转到某个已经定义的异常上去?请问plsql中如何实现呢??感谢各位指点------解决方案--------------------oracle中,允许使用“RAISE_APPLICATION_ERROR”函...
107
热度 -
[Oracle开发] Oracle怎么确定前几项的和为一固定值
Oracle如何确定前几项的和为一固定值RT,打比方说一个已经按照Salary降序排序的表格SAGA(NOvarchar2(10),Salaryvarchar2(10)),如何确定i,使得Salary属性的前i条和为一固定值1500.或者说如何提取前i项属性和为1500的最小的i。用SQL语句来写-...
106
热度 -
[Oracle开发] sqlplus中的afiledt.buf是什么资料
sqlplus中的afiledt.buf是什么文件如题它具体是干什么的------解决方案--------------------AFIEDT.BUFistheSQL*Plusdefaulteditsavefile------解决方案--------------------你在sqlplus中:sq...
53
热度 -
[Oracle开发] 请问一个触发器的作用
请教一个触发器的作用?请教这个触发器的作用?还有Pkg_BldroomData_Part.v_NumEntries的值是从那里传过来的?CreateOrReplaceTrigger"PUBR".Tri_Bldroom_AllAiu_Part AfterInsertOrDelete...
114
热度 -
[Oracle开发] 请问 Oracle存储过程处理大对象clob有关问题!
请教Oracle存储过程处理大对象clob问题!!~!在存储过程里涉及处理一个表的一个字段a(clob),给这个字段a查询赋值selectaintobfromtable,当a为null时就报错,怎么捕捉判断为null时赋值没有问题呢------解决方案--------------------到目前为...
146
热度 -
[Oracle开发] Oracle自增字段有关问题
Oracle自增字段问题Oracle如何创建这样的一个自增字段,格式如:YYYYMMDD-0000X,YYYYMMDD是当天的年月日,X是自增的数字,起始从0000X开始.------解决方案--------------------创建序列是必须的,触发器就不一定必须了。触发器示例如下:SQLcod...
156
热度 -
[Oracle开发] Oracle中除去数值中的小数
Oracle中去除数值中的小数比如表table1中字段score中有小数23.678我想让他称为23.000或者23,改怎样操作!(有多条这样的记录)------解决方案--------------------SQLcode--23selecttrunc(23.678)fromdual;--23.0...
88
热度 -
[Oracle开发] 查看目前select使用的索引
查看当前select使用的索引如何查看当前select使用的索引------解决方案--------------------你的问题问得不是很明确!!如果你想知道的是,当执行查询语句时,想要查看执行该语句是否走索引的话,用下面的方法:不过在使用该功能前,你必须进行一系列的赋权和创建角色的操作。打开执...
93
热度 -
[Oracle开发] 如何给PLsql developer 里的包设置断点调试
怎么给PLsqldeveloper里的包设置断点调试怎么给PLsqldeveloper里的包设置断点调试?比如我的包名是:tt.pck_buildupload.ImportBuilding------解决方案--------------------在编辑器左边在目标行上单击,出现一个红点,即为断点。...
77
热度 -
[Oracle开发] oracle含聚合函数的sql优化有关问题
oracle含聚合函数的sql优化问题现有三张表,使用了分区建表,都有id,和mileage字段,需要联合查询得到各个id某一时间段对应的mileage总和,我写的sql如下:selectTARGET_ID,sum(mileage)asmileagefrom((select/*+index(mess...
115
热度 -
[Oracle开发] 查询语句效率,该如何解决
查询语句效率asp.net连接oracle数据库查询数据库,表记录数才十万,但发现查询速度很慢,翻到下一页需要两三秒语名如下:select*from(selectrownumr_n,temptable.*from(select*from表名where1=1orderby编号)temptable)wh...
68
热度 -
[Oracle开发] DBA_AUDIT_XXXX这些表是做什么的,该如何处理
DBA_AUDIT_XXXX这些表是做什么的DBA_AUDIT_XXXX这些表是做什么的------解决方案--------------------记录审计audit信息的动态视图
118
热度 -
[Oracle开发] java.sql.SQLException:解决办法
java.sql.SQLException:java.sql.SQLException:MissingINorOUTparameteratindex::1什么情况下出现这种错误本来没有错执行大数据量时出错------解决方案--------------------好象这不是ORACLE报的错,在JA...
92
热度 -
[Oracle开发] oracle 查询无响应,该如何解决
oracle查询无响应一个查询语句查询由多个试图组成的试图,如果查询一个具体条件,可以取出数据,但是当范围增大时,就无响应,如何解决。------解决方案--------------------探讨一个查询语句查询由多个试图组成的试图,如果查询一个具体条件,可以取出数据,但是当范围增大时,就无响应,...
113
热度 -
[Oracle开发] 在oracle 下执行sql 批处理语句,怎么隐藏窗口?
在oracle下执行sql批处理语句,如何隐藏窗口??oracle数据库更新时,要执行很多批处理文件,哪位知道如何隐藏,黑色窗口,及让批处理在后台进行??------解决方案--------------------WINDOWSBAT本身好象无法做到,但vbs命令可以隐藏dos窗口在你批处理的相同目...
163
热度 -
[Oracle开发] 两个分区表关联后慢的有关问题,高手看看吧
两个分区表关联后慢的问题,高手看看吧表t的分区是按列day_id的日期的每一天分区的,(如20091201、20091202、每天一个分区,每个分区中有两百万条数据,每个月有5000万条数据)表b的分区是按列mn的月份分区的,(如200912、200911、每个月份一个分区,每个分区中有二十万条数据...
127
热度 -
[Oracle开发] 在线更新插入语句的写法,拜托各位了
在线求一个更新插入语句的写法,拜托各位了!表ACodeName数量001电视机100002冰箱200想要的效果:CodeName数量001电视机80002冰箱200001电视机20说明:如果我在界面更新001的数量为20;这个时候就新插入一个,并且把原来的数量变为了80;如果在更新一下的话,新的数量...
78
热度 -
[Oracle开发] 帮助优化下语句八十万数据量解决思路
帮助优化下语句八十万数据量SELECTAJBHA0,AJMCA1---40个字段FROMGX_AJJBXXWHEREINSTR(BAR||',','202616'||',')>0ANDAJLB<'200000'ORDERBYDJSJDESC------解决方案--------------...
117
热度 -
[Oracle开发] 在PLSql中怎么查询已有的sequence
在PLSql中如何查询已有的sequence?我知道表名,但是不知道这个表的sequence命名是什么想问下在那里查询?------解决方案--------------------但是不知道这个表的sequence命名是什么什么意思?查看数据库中当前用户创建的所有序列:selectSEQUENCE_...
102
热度 -
[Oracle开发] 请教什么类型的语句需要提交(commit)?
请问什么类型的语句需要提交(commit)???请问什么类型的语句需要提交(commit)???------解决方案--------------------DML语句需要COMMIT------解决方案--------------------如果不commit,别的session看到的还是旧数据,c...
255
热度